The Creative Foundation is an arts regeneration charity based in Folkestone, Kent. Its remit is to manage a major project in the historic heart of the seaside town that will restore the area’s vitality by encouraging creative enterprise.
The organisation has acquired over eighty buildings in the old town, designated a Creative Quarter, and has recruited a range of creative businesses and artists as tenants. The Creative Foundation has commissioned and operates a performing arts centre – Quarterhouse – which hosts many of the festivals and arts events that are organised year-round by the Creative Foundation and its partners. The Folkestone Triennial and the Folkestone Book Festival are key elements of the Creative Foundation’s arts programme.
